CourseDetails

โ€ข Site Analysis and Master Planning: Understanding the site's natural features, existing infrastructure, and user needs to create a comprehensive master plan for recreational landscape architecture.

โ€ข Sustainable Design Principles: Applying sustainable design practices in recreational landscape architecture, including water management, material selection, and energy efficiency.

โ€ข Recreational Space Typologies: Designing various recreational spaces, such as parks, sports facilities, playgrounds, and trails, considering their unique functions and user experiences.

โ€ข Landscape Architecture and Urban Planning: Integrating recreational landscape architecture into urban planning to enhance the quality of life for city dwellers and promote sustainable communities.

โ€ข Plant Selection and Arrangement: Choosing appropriate plants and arranging them to create aesthetically pleasing and functional landscapes that support biodiversity and ecological health.

โ€ข Designing for Accessibility: Ensuring equitable access to recreational spaces for people of all ages and abilities, in compliance with relevant accessibility standards and guidelines.

โ€ข Community Engagement and Participatory Design: Involving stakeholders and community members in the design process to ensure their needs, values, and cultural perspectives are reflected in the final design.

โ€ข Construction Documentation and Specifications: Preparing accurate and detailed construction documents and specifications to ensure the successful implementation of the design.

โ€ข Project Management and Implementation: Managing project timelines, budgets, and resources, and overseeing the construction process to ensure the project's success and client satisfaction.
